Indications That It's Time to Call a Professional
While DIY projects can handle standard maintenance, some fixings require a professional touch. Modern lorries are packed with sophisticated innovation that requires unique diagnostic tools and professional training. Solutions like steering and suspension repair aren't simply complicated-- they're critical to your security on the road.
If you observe symptoms like unequal tire wear, relentless pulling away, thumping noises over bumps, or a loose guiding wheel, it's a sign that you need a specialist evaluation. Neglecting concerns with steering or suspension can put you and others at significant risk. While it may be appealing to repair at home, repair work in these locations need to be left to service technicians that understand the delicate balance your automobile requires to run securely.
